Verdict

Murcar was far from disgraced with his performance behind Tout Regulier last time given the subsequent exploits of the winner but the verdict lands on TOTOMAN after a facile success over course and distance while Arcadia Boy looks interesting on his first start for Don McCain. A tongue strap made all the difference for the pick on his last run when he scored by five lengths over course and distance in a similar race. Tim Vaughan has got his string in good form and he is just starting to get the best out of this one so there maybe more to come. Murcar has started to show signs for form in recent starts but his temperament is still in questions so a bigger danger might be debutante Jockies Burn who looks the part on paper and is from powerful connections. Arcadia Boy showed some progressive form in two runs last term and his new top yard saw enough to like about him. Any market support his way would be interesting but Totoman was impressive last time and there might be more to come.
